Firstly, I will NOT be returning to eat here again. I was really disappointed with the food and wish I had gone to Fresh Choice today instead.
When I first arrived, I walked around wondering where the 200 items were. It seemed more like 50 items. After 50, they must have started counting dinner plates and chop sticks.
I really struggled to find enough decent looking food to eat. I have never seen such a small salad bar in my life. If you like lettuce and hate raw veggies, you will love Umeko because the whole vegetable salad bar consisted of just lettuce and salad dressing.
Apparently this buffet is under new ownership and unless they make some changes, they are doomed for failure. I remember the Umeko Japanese Buffet years ago and thought the food was very good then. I had a hard time finding anything Japanese about this buffet except for the sushi which was some of the worst looking sushi I had ever seen in a Chinese Buffet.
I eventually concluded that there were five items that I liked: the watermelon, the honeydew, the ice cream, a corn and shrimp dish, & their seafood combo dish. The rest of the food looked like it was left over from the previous day. The cooked salmon was terrible and mushy. I assumed they overcooked it in water.
I had a coupon which said $2 OFF TOTAL PRICE with purchase of 2 Adult Buffets. When it came time to pay, they charged me the regular price of $6.99 per person plus the tax which came to $15.20. Then they deducted the $2 and the bill came to $13.20. I pointed out to them that I was paying tax on the $2 because they deducted it last and the $2 should have been deducted first. They insisted they had the right to do that, and I wondered what kind of game they were playing asking her if this was the Chinese way. She said it was not the Chinese way and showed me the coupon which said $2 off TOTAL price. I decided to just let them win. Nevertheless, it seems like this accounting practice is illegal. I can't imagine why they would want me to pay more tax than necessary...LOL.
Consequently, even the paying of my bill continued to make my whole experience with Umeko Buffet disappointing. Well, almost my whole experience. At least I was able to practice my Chinese when I said, ""Thank You,"" in Chinese to a cute female employee who gave me a gorgeous smile after getting me a teaspoon to eat my ice cream with and then again, ""Be careful,"" in Chinese when the bus boy slightly slipped on the floor. He laughed. Those two incidents were the highlight of my day.
Pros: You can try to practice your Chinese
Cons: Salad bar consisted of only lettuce & salad dressing
